Transaction 51e205a09f56101023da11febe4ff6d0743efab939539416205795d7df85e20d
1 Input
1 Output
-
51e205a09f56101023da11febe4ff6d0743efab939539416205795d7df85e20d:0
- value
- 163631368
- script pubkey
- OP_0 OP_PUSHBYTES_20 697cef0e5f506010ac221bb35ff14c5878c9558d
- address
- bc1qd97w7rjl2pspptpzrwe4lu2vtpuvj4vdv8k0dv